One dead, 8 rescued as another building collapses in Lagos

[Vanguard - Nigeria] - 31/10/2025
The Lagos State Emergency Management Agency (LASEMA) on Thursday confirmed the death of one person following the collapse of a three-storey building in the Apapa area of Lagos. LASEMA also said eight others were rescued alive from the rubble. The agency’s Permanent Secretary, Dr. Olufemi (…)
